Blade Runner

While this is technically yet another Harrison Ford movie, let us give way to acknowledge Rutger Hauer this time. Try to recall the final scene, though we bet it must not be difficult at all. The “tears in the rain” speech is one of the most memorable moments in Blade Runner. Hauer decided to alter the lines in the script and that’s how the soliloquy came to be.

Willy Wonka & the Chocolate Factory

Gene Wilder was the only person that the director wanted to play the character of Willy Wonka. Yup, all of this even before Wilder expressed interest. We bet this was why he was allowed so much freedom when it came to characterization. In fact, Wilder himself deserves credit for the way the character is introduced in the film. The duplicitous entrance was a great foreshadowing about the character and it was apparently Wilder who made the proposal himself.
